Types of BMW Keys
BMW offers several types of keys, each created for various models and years. Here is a breakdown of the primary kinds of keys readily available:
TypeDescriptionStandard KeySimple metal key without electronic components.Remote KeyKey with a push-button control for locking and unlocking.Smart KeyKey fob with sophisticated functions, including keyless entry and start.Key CardThin, card-like key used in some electric models (e.g., BMW Replacement Car Keys i3).Remote Key vs. Smart Key: Which One Do You Have?
While both remote keys and smart keys supply benefit, they vary in performance:
Remote Keys: Usually need the driver to push a button to open the doors or trunk and might not offer a push-to-start function.
Smart Keys: Employ proximity sensing units to open doors instantly when the key fob is close-by and enable the driver to start the engine with a push of a button.
It is important for BMW owners to understand which kind of key they need to help with a smoother Replacement Key Fob BMW procedure.
The Key Replacement Process
Replacing a BMW key can involve several steps, depending upon the type of key and the owner's scenarios. Here's an overview of the normal process:
1. Determine the Key Type
Before any replacement can occur, owners should ascertain the kind of key they require to replace. This information can generally be found in the owner's manual or through the BMW dealer.
2. Gather Necessary Documentation
When approaching a dealer or a locksmith for a key replacement, particular documents are normally needed:
Proof of Ownership: This can be the vehicle title or registration.Identification: A motorist's license or another form of ID might be required.Vehicle Identification Number (VIN): This unique code can generally be discovered on the control panel or in the owner's handbook.3. Contact a Dealership or Certified Locksmith
BMW keys, especially clever keys and remote keys, are often geared up with chips and require unique shows. Therefore, the most trusted alternative is usually to get in touch with an authorized BMW Replacement Car Keys dealership. Some certified locksmiths also have the equipment to replace and configure BMW X5 Key keys.
4. Setting the New Key
After the new key is physically acquired, it must be set to work with your particular vehicle. This procedure normally takes place at the dealer or locksmith and might include connecting the car to specialized software.
5. Get the Replacement Key
Once the new key is set and evaluated, the owner will get it. It is advisable to test all key functions upon getting to ensure they work as anticipated.
Cost of BMW Key Replacement
The costs connected with replacing a BMW key can vary substantially based upon a number of elements, including the kind of key and the provider. Below is a summary of estimated expenses:

Can I replace my BMW key myself?
While some might attempt to replace their BMW key through DIY techniques, the usually complicated nature of key programs makes it a good idea to seek expert help.
2. For how long does it take to get a replacement key?
The time it takes to get a replacement key can differ. Dealerships might need a few days depending on whether the key is in stock, while locksmiths can frequently offer quicker service but might not have access to all kinds of keys.
3. Will losing my key impact my car's security?
Losing a key can leave your car susceptible. It's a good idea to request a key reset or reprogramming if the key is lost to ensure that no one can make use of the lost key.
4. What should I do if my key fob is malfunctioning?
If a key fob breakdowns, it's typically due to a dead battery or internal damage. Replacing the battery might fix the problem, however if it persists, a replacement might be needed.
5. Are there any warranties for replacement keys?
Some dealerships offer guarantees on their keys, which can cover certain flaws or concerns. It's important to inquire during the replacement procedure.
